William Edward Marsh (10 September 1917 - 6 February 1978) was a Welsh cricketer. Marsh was a right-arm fast-medium bowler. He was born at Newbridge, Monmouthshire. He was educated at Monmouth School.[1]

Marsh made his first-class debut for Glamorgan in 1947 against Middlesex. He played 3 further first-class matches for the county in the 1935 season, with his final appearance coming against Worcestershire.[2] In his 4 first-class matches, Marsh took 8 wickets at a bowling average of 36.25, with best figures of 3/70.[3]

Marsh died at Newbridge, Monmouthshire on 6 February 1978.
